Responsibilities JOB SUMMARY: The Plant Director leads and is accountable for all operations related processes in the operating plant they are assigned. In this role, the incumbent will have responsibility for Safety, Quality, Cost Management and Production performance of the site against the budget/forecast, production plan and targets. The Plant Director is additionally accountable for leading, motivating and directing the Operations Leadership team for the site, as well as building a positive, productive culture within the organization. The incumbent will closely partner with Functional Leaders on-site and Magnera-wise as an integral part of the company’s matrix structure. At all times, the Plant Director will act as a role model and champion the Magnera beliefs, compliance, safety and quality within the site. JOB DUTIES & RESPONSIBILITIES: Responsible for the safety and health of all employees, visitors and contractors on the site Accountable for meeting all local statutory, safety, environmental and corporate compliance requirements Ensures all controls, permits, documents and systems are maintained and current Role models compliance with the safety regulations and requires similar standards of the Leadership Team and workforce Develops an interdependent culture in which employees work together to protect the safety of themselves and all who enter the plant Overall responsibility for managing site Safety, Productivity, Environment, Quality, and Cost Develop and execute the Operations Plan for the site to support the company budget and plan Develop the site budget, including capital requirements/Productivity improvements planning, and manage to meet budget; lead the management of the profitability of the site Execute and deliver on the plant P&L (Volume, Sales, EBITDA) Coordinate the site’s operation with other functional areas including Sales/Marketing, Logistics and Material Managements, Customer Service, other plans and technology Responsible for ensuring the adherence to Magnera’s quality standards Collaborate with local human resources to ensure that the site has sufficient resources to maintain operation of the equipment Enable and foster continuous process optimization, Productivity improvement and best proactive implementation Develop, lead, and mentor the site team for day-to-day success of the operation, as well as longer term performance Support Magnera’s Succession Planning and Employee Development initiatives to ensure continual development of employees Perform other duties as assigned. Qualifications QUALIFICATIONS: Minimum Bachelor’s Degree required, with preference in Engineering or related Technical Field. Ten (10) years of experiences working in a manufacturing environment demonstrating advancement in operations leadership, with preference for experience within the non-woven industry (which may include Airlaid, Films, Extrusion, Spunlace technologies), or related paper, paper converting or other process industry Preference for five (5) years’ experience leading a manufacturing facility Demonstrated ability and experience for leading using an influential leadership style with a strong focus on mentoring, coaching, and the ability to challenge the status quo in a professional manner, while striving for improved business results Business acumen that demonstrates the ability to manage a P&L, as well as prioritize business demands and operational needs for optimum results Demonstrated ability to form productive working relationships with a wide range of stakeholders both internally and externally Experience and ability to develop a healthy working culture, including leading change management activities Proven track record of project management combined with strong continuous improvement capabilities Strong written and verbal communication skills Computer and systems capabilities, included but not limited to such systems as Microsoft Office (Outlook, Word, Excel, PowerPoint) and Operational Software systems that may include various Enterprise Systems Travel: approximately 10-20% as needed to perform responsibilities COMPETENCIES: Change Leader - Ability to facilitate the process of change, while helping others to adapt to its effects. Able to explain the need for change by communicating gaps as well as the benefits while being sensitive to evolution of the people and culture. Cultural Leader - Ability to orient, engage, empower and support teams to meet business goals. Encompasses the ability to create a stimulating environment and culture that fosters employee commitment and dedication. Adapt leadership style to different situations/people. Provides constructive feedback to enforce positive behaviors and handle negative behaviors. Business Acumen- Able to establish, communicate, explain and circulate business objectives to solicit buy-in and commitment. Transforms the organization's vision and strategy into goals. Makes sure systems and processes support achievement of objectives. Innovation- Ability to call into question traditional methods as well as explore opportunities to optimize and improve. Encompasses overcoming challenges using innovative solutions based on intuition and experimentation. Entrepreneurial Spirit- Able to seize opportunities as well as take calculated risks to achieve business results. Stays abreast of the industry and market. Finds proposed solutions with profit in mind - tirelessly pursues new business opportunities.
